Places to sell used board games online.


1. E-bay


There is a good market for used board games on eBay. This is good in many ways because it uses auction-style selling or flat-rate pricing, and you can also include shipping charges to cover your expenses.
When selling on eBay, it’s important to mention the details of the game, how many pieces it contains and whether any pieces are missing. Include some good-quality photos and how long you have used the board game.

2. Facebook


Facebook is a wonderful platform for selling used items. You can just put up the games you want to sell with some good photos and detailed descriptions in a post and ask your friends to share it. Or you can join some groups that specialize in buying and selling used board games. Putting up a post in one of these groups will help you sell your games sooner.

3. Board game Geek


The Board Game Geek is an online marketplace and forum for board game lovers. They have a virtual flea market where board games can be bought and sold. Read their guidelines before posting your games for sale.

4. Craigslist


Craigslist is a great option to sell your used board games locally and also avoid shipping charges. You only have to post the item online with a couple of photos, and anyone interested will contact you. Posting ads on Craigslist is completely free of charge, and you can arrange the mode of pick-up or delivery with the buyer according to your convenience.

5. OfferUp


Offerup is a good website to sell anything locally or online. You can list your used board games there completely free of charge. You can choose to sell your board games to people locally to avoid shipping charges, or you can ship them overseas. You will have to pay a small amount as service charges if your game is being shipped. The fee is only about a minimum of $1.99 or 12.9% of the sale price.

6. BoardGameCo


BoardGameCo is a company that will buy your board games but only if they feel they are worth it. They have a wanted list for valuable board games like Pandemic, Ticket to Ride and Blood Rage. But they will also buy games like Scrabble and Monopoly if they have a demand for them. Most often, they would agree to buy from you if you have many board games to sell.


Send them a list of games you want to sell with a description of their condition and some photos, and they will get back to you within a few business days if they are interested. Fill out their form with the necessary details, and if they are interested, you can ship the games to them. If you have many, then they will cover the shipping cost too. Usually, they pay about 25%-50% of the market value if they are in demand and less if they are overstocked with that particular game.

Summary


There are many places where you can sell your used board games online. But a lot depends on the way you market them, your photos, the price and the condition your board games are in. If they are in good condition with no missing parts and there is a high demand for them, it is very likely that you will sell out your board games fast and make good money out of them.
